1. Precision Installation

Installation is essential in carrying out the optimum functioning of your HVAC system. The ductwork is properly sealed to reduce energy loss, and the correct sizing of the unit to fit the space will ensure overworking or underworking, and the well-sealed ductwork will help trim down the efficiency of leaking ducts by itself by a third. Professional installation reduces the airways, equalizes temperatures, and eliminates early wear.

2. Strategic Upgrades

Modifying the old equipment to an efficient energy-saving HVAC system can save up to 140 USD per year. Variable-speed technology and Energy Star-rated units will vary their energy output to match the current demands, with minimal or no waste and increased comfort.

3. Proactive Maintenance

Regular tune-up of HVAC systems makes them efficient and increases their life span. The regular cleaning and replacement of filters ensures a good air circulation, lessens the use of energy, and also aids in identifying the problems before they swell to expensive repairs.

4. Smart Controls

Smart and programmable thermostats enable homeowners to save up to $100 a year because of their ability to regulate the temperature accurately. The smart automation can set settings according to daily routine and occupancy, and minimize unnecessary consumption of energy.

5. System Diagnostics

The professional diagnostics detects inefficiencies like refrigerant leaks or worn components. This allows regular performance, reduces repair expenses, and avoids squandering of energy.

The Hidden Costs of Neglect

Failure to do regular maintenance of the HVAC system results in increased energy costs and lower efficiency of the system. With time, simple problems may develop into expensive repairs; however, early maintenance assists house owners in saving comfort and money.

Efficiency Loss

HVAC systems tend to be overworked by clogged filters and dusty ducts, resulting in the use of more energy (5-15 percent). Fans and coils, which are neglected, only decrease performance, and in some cases, by up to 30 percent of the cooling efficiency. Maintaining the equipment regularly ensures the optimum operation and eliminates wastage of energy.

Component Failure

Neglecting maintenance can spoil important components such as compressors, which can cost between 5000 to 10000 dollars to replace. Routine inspections increase the equipment life by 30-40 percent and avoid emergency repairs.

Air Quality

Poor air quality and improper humidity control put pressure on HVAC systems and increase energy expenses. Frequent replacement of filters, cleaning of ducts, and humidity regulators enhance the air movement, interior comfort, and system efficiency.
